The Regent launches the ‘retox burger’

Tucked away just behind the main drag of Kensal Green, The Regent has quickly established itself as a firm neighbourhood favourite since its launch in March 2007.

The laid back pub is a big hit with the discerning young crowd who have helped transform this once quiet part of North West London into a vibrant local neighbourhood where delis, boutiques and restaurants seem to open on a weekly basis.

Situated in an impressive turn of the century building, The Regent has a winning combination with its comfortable yet eclectic interior, relaxed atmosphere, friendly and genuine service and its great food: a selection of homemade organic burgers, Sunday roasts and a few much loved pub classics.

To celebrate the end of January, waving goodbye to the dreaded detox that helps to make it one of the most depressing months of the year, The team at the Regent have added a heart stopping new range of ultimate organic burgers to their list of classics, helping to kick start February.

Retox Burger Range

The Deli Burger – mustard, dill pickles, gruyere cheese and BBQ coleslaw

The Bad Boy – stilton, bacon, spinach with a red onion salsa

The Farmhouse – gherkins, honey roast ham and a fried egg

The Double stacker – two 8oz burgers, mozzarella, cheddar and streaky bacon

The Regent is the first venture from brothers Jonathan and Andrew Perritt. The brothers have turned what was once an unloved old boozer into an open plan ground floor pub with a home-from-home feel.

Generously sized antique tables and mismatched armchairs and sofas are scattered around the open fires. Old-fashioned goldfish bowls hold candles while candelabras and a couple of exceptional chandeliers provide a soft glow and offset the original Edwardian features. Palm trees are a surprising and welcome addition both inside and out – for the summer months there is a large sheltered terrace making alfresco a must.

A giant bowl of freshly made popcorn sits at the bar, perfect to nibble on while ordering a round of drinks from a comprehensive range of draft and bottled beers, ales, some classic cocktails and a good selection of well priced wines on offer both by the glass and bottle. Beers on tap include San Miguel, Becks, Kronenbourg 1664, Wadsworth 6X and Adnams to name a few.

The food menu at The Regent, created by Andrew is simple but comforting, fitting in well with the overall feel of the pub. The most part of Andrew’s menu features a mouth-watering list of homemade organic burgers. These range from the Classic to The Market Burger – topped with a Portobello mushroom and melted mozzarella, The White Burger –with homemade garlic mayo and the decadently moreish Cobb Burger – avocado, red onion, gorgonzola and watercress. All can be ordered with chips, French fries, coleslaw and green salad.

Alternatively there is a seasonally changing list of specials and signature dishes, which include, Homemade Winter Bean Soup, Smoked Haddock Florentine, Homemade Steak and Adnams Pie, Roast Vegetable Salad and Macaroni cheese. Sunday lunch at The Regent is a must and large organic fore ribs of beef are served up with all of the different trimmings.
